Contributing Factors to Motorcycle Accidents
While the specific causes of this particular Arizona motorcycle fatality are still under investigation, several common factors consistently contribute to motorcycle accidents:
- Driver Error: This includes speeding, reckless driving, driving under the influence (DUI), and failure to yield.
- Road Hazards: Potholes, debris, and poorly maintained roads can significantly increase the risk of accidents.
- Motorcycle Malfunction: Mechanical failures, such as brake issues or tire blowouts, can lead to loss of control.
- Adverse Weather Conditions: Rain, snow, or strong winds can dramatically reduce visibility and traction.
- Lack of Visibility: Motorcyclists are smaller and less visible than cars, making them more vulnerable to collisions.

Factors Contributing to High Motorcycle Fatality Rates in Arizona
Several factors contribute to Arizona’s relatively high motorcycle fatality rate:
- Popularity of Motorcycling: Arizona’s climate and scenic routes make it a popular destination for motorcycle riders.
- Tourist Riders: Many tourists unfamiliar with local roads and conditions contribute to accidents.
- Enforcement Challenges: Enforcing traffic laws related to speeding and DUI can be challenging.
- Infrastructure Limitations: Certain roads may lack adequate safety features for motorcyclists.
Motorcycle Safety Tips for Arizona Riders
Riding a motorcycle responsibly is crucial to reducing the risk of accidents. Key safety measures include:
- Wear Protective Gear: Helmets, jackets, gloves, and boots are essential for protecting against injuries.
- Ride Defensively: Always anticipate the actions of other drivers and be prepared to react.
- Maintain Your Motorcycle: Regular maintenance prevents mechanical failures.

- Avoid Distracted Riding: Focus solely on the road. Cell phone use is particularly dangerous.
- Ride Sober: Never ride under the influence of alcohol or drugs.
